Jefferson Franklin Community Action Corporation (JFCAC) was established in 1965 under the Economic Opportunity Act of 1964. We are a not-for-profit agency working to improve our communities by creating strong partnerships with those willing to help us address the causes and conditions of poverty in both Jefferson and Franklin Counties.
This position is responsible for buying, storing, preparing, cooking, and serving meals to the Head Start children. The cook coordinates with center staff on activities and supervises kitchen volunteers. Is also responsible for general cleaning of the classrooms, bathrooms, and kitchen used by JFCAC children, staff, and families.
